ANZAC Day Commemorated In New Zealand
AUCKLAND, NEW ZEALAND - APRIL 25: New Zealand Defence Force personnel stand in formation around the cenotaph at the War Memorial Museum on April 25, 2014 in Auckland, New Zealand. Veterans, dignitaries and members of the public today marked the 99th anniversary of ANZAC (Australia New Zealand Army Corps) Day, April 25, 1915 when allied First World War forces landed on the Gallipoli Peninsula. A public holiday in both Australia and New Zealand, commemoration events are held across both countries in remembrance of those who fought and died in all wars. (Photo by Phil Walter/Getty Images)
